Capital D Deaf
A term used to refer to individuals who identify with the Deaf community, emphasizing Deaf culture and the use of sign language as primary means of communication.
Sign Language Interpreters
Professionals trained to translate spoken language into sign language and vice versa, facilitating communication between deaf or hard of hearing individuals and those who are hearing.
Politically Active
Engagement in activities intended to influence government policy or leadership, such as voting, campaigning, or advocating.
